Witryna1 gru 2024 · Imputed interest is interest that the tax code assumes you collected but you didn't actually collect. For example, say you loan a friend $20,000 for one year at 0.1% interest. That friend will pay you $20 in interest ($20,000 x .001 = $20). But if the AFR for that type of loan is 3%, then you should have collected $600 ($20,000 x .03 = $600). WitrynaWhat’s imputed income?
